I want to work on making student academic and personal goals as a more regular program and start early
For curriculum design, lesson
on in the year. I want students to be able to reflect on their scores and set goals for improvement and then
planning, assessment
planning follow through with seeing the process through all the way to mastery. This would be in addition to
quarterly goals I set for them.
